| 1 | Bless the LORD, O my soul, and all that is within me, bless his holy name. |
| 2 | Bless the LORD, O my soul, and do not forget all his benefits — |
| 3 | who forgives all your iniquity, who heals all your diseases, |
| 4 | who redeems your life from the Pit, who crowns you with steadfast love and mercy, |
| 5 | who satisfies you with good as long as you live so that your youth is renewed like the eagle’s. |
| 6 | The LORD works vindication and justice for all who are oppressed. |
| 7 | He made known his ways to Moses, his acts to the people of Israel. |
| 8 | The LORD is merciful and gracious, slow to anger and abounding in steadfast love. |
| 9 | He will not always accuse, nor will he keep his anger forever. |
| 10 | He does not deal with us according to our sins, nor repay us according to our iniquities. |
| 11 | For as the heavens are high above the earth, so great is his steadfast love toward those who fear him; |
| 12 | as far as the east is from the west, so far he removes our transgressions from us. |
| 13 | As a father has compassion for his children, so the LORD has compassion for those who fear him. |
| 14 | For he knows how we were made; he remembers that we are dust. |
| 15 | As for mortals, their days are like grass; they flourish like a flower of the field; |
| 16 | for the wind passes over it, and it is gone, and its place knows it no more. |
| 17 | But the steadfast love of the LORD is from everlasting to everlasting on those who fear him, and his righteousness to children’s children, |
| 18 | to those who keep his covenant and remember to do his commandments. |
| 19 | The LORD has established his throne in the heavens, and his kingdom rules over all. |
| 20 | Bless the LORD, O you his angels, you mighty ones who do his bidding, obedient to his spoken word. |
| 21 | Bless the LORD, all his hosts, his ministers that do his will. |
| 22 | Bless the LORD, all his works, in all places of his dominion. Bless the LORD, O my soul. |
